Generalized von Mises Criterion as a Tool for Determining the Strength Properties of Hexagonal Materials

Abstract

Using the previously proposed generalization of the von Mises yield criterion for crystals with a hexagonal lattice, the dependence of the stress tensor on the strain tensor and applied external pressure is found. The case of plane deformation with an arbitrary orientation of crystallites is analyzed in detail. The components of the stress tensor deviator for magnesium single crystals with all kinds of orientations are calculated, and the stress level lines are plotted for the onset of plastic flow.
